The Greens and Left Alliance Party, given its ideological roots in environmentalism, social justice, and left-wing politics, would strongly disagree with banning immigrants from high-risk countries. Historically, left-wing and green parties have advocated for more open and inclusive immigration policies, emphasizing human rights and the protection of refugees. They are likely to view such bans as discriminatory and counterproductive to fostering international solidarity and understanding. Moreover, they would argue for addressing the root causes of terrorism through foreign policy, international cooperation, and social integration rather than through broad, exclusionary measures.
